The Recent Call of Duty: Ghosts 2 Listing Is Most Likely A Placeholder

While there have been a number of rumors about Call of Duty: Ghosts 2 being the next title in the long running series, there haven’t been any solid pieces of proof to surface just yet. While there was even an image that supposedly surfaced showing action in the game, it proved out to be nothing but fake.

Along the same lines as those images is the recent discovery of a listing for the game at an online retailer’s website. This listing has been making the rounds of Youtube recently and some players are taking this as a confirmation that next game will be a sequel to Ghosts. The problem with this listing is that it appears to be the only one that has actually surfaced. While it’s possible that other stores know this game is coming and have just not listed it yet, it’s more likely that the page on instant-gaming.com is more of a placeholder than anything else. Nothing in the listing really divulges any information.

We do know that there is supposed to be another Call of Duty game coming this year, as is the case with most of the games in this series. The listing does not have an actual release date but just says the title is going to be coming in 2016. Further proof that this is more a place holder than an actual leak is that there isn’t even any image accompanying the spot on the website. On the other hand, where there’s smoke, there’s fire and there’s been enough talk about Call of Duty: Ghosts 2 that it might be coming. We’ll likely know more before E3 begins.
